WebMay 15, 2024 · You don't need to spend hours a day lifting weights to benefit from strength training. You can see significant improvement in your strength with just two or three 20- or 30-minute strength training sessions a week. WebApr 11, 2016 · In theory, most people, even newbs, can safely perform bodyweight exercises five to seven days per week (hello, Daily Burn 365!). How often you choose to get in a bodyweight workout should depend on exactly what you’re doing during each no-equipment workout, Davis says.
